Worle Community Choir is urging new members to come forward and join their friendly and enthusiastic choir of around 40 members.

The group meet regularly on Thursday evenings between the hours of 8pm - 10pm at St Mark's Church.

Men and women are both welcome to experiment with a wide variety of styles and music genres.

A musical director and pianist will lead the sessions, giving you the opportunity to sing to your heart's content.

The songs are usually sung in four-part harmony. Both experienced singers and novices are welcome, giving you the chance to perfect your pitch and harmony.

No audition is needed to take part; you can just show up for an evening of music, chatting and getting to know your neighbours.
